Meaning of You shouldn't
Used to give advice that something is not a good idea.
In simple words: You are advised not to do something.
You shouldn't in a sentence
- You shouldn't go out in the rain without an umbrella.
- You shouldn't eat too much sugar.
- You shouldn't tell lies to your friends.
- You shouldn't ignore your health.
- You shouldn't skip breakfast; it's important.
How to use You shouldn't
Use during conversations or advice. Avoid in formal writing. Works well in spoken English to suggest caution.
Grammar pattern
You shouldn't + base verb

Synonyms for You shouldn't
- ought not to
- should avoid
- better not to
Common mistakes with You shouldn't
- Confused with 'You shouldn't have' for past actions.
- Incorrectly use with 'not' (e.g., 'You should not not go').
